and you are just a pawn in my game.

It means the speaker sees the other person as a tool or minor player, not an important person.

From Undercovered Heart, Episode 24

When do people say this?

Scene Context

Someone says the other person is only a small piece in a larger plan.

Usage Scenario

Use this in a hostile confrontation to insult someone's power or importance. It is very rude and manipulative.
